Psalm 23

(A psalm by David.)

The Good Shepherd

You, Lord, are my shepherd.
    I will never be in need.
(A) You let me rest in fields
    of green grass.
You lead me to streams
of peaceful water,
    and you refresh my life.

You are true to your name,
and you lead me
    along the right paths.
I may walk through valleys
as dark as death,
    but I won't be afraid.
You are with me,
and your shepherd's rod[a]
    makes me feel safe.

You treat me to a feast,
    while my enemies watch.
You honor me as your guest,
and you fill my cup
    until it overflows.
Your kindness and love
will always be with me
    each day of my life,
and I will live forever
    in your house, Lord.

1 Samuel 15:32-34

32 Then Samuel shouted, “Bring me King Agag of Amalek!”

Agag came in chains,[a] and he was saying to himself, “Surely they won't kill me now.”[b]

33 But Samuel said, “Agag, you have snatched children from their mothers' arms and killed them. Now your mother will be without children.” Then Samuel chopped Agag to pieces at the place of worship in Gilgal.

34 Samuel went home to Ramah, and Saul returned to his home in Gibeah.

John 1:1-9

The Word of Life

In the beginning was the one
    who is called the Word.
The Word was with God
    and was truly God.
From the very beginning
    the Word was with God.

And with this Word,
    God created all things.
Nothing was made
    without the Word.
Everything that was created
    received its life from him,
and his life gave light
    to everyone.
The light keeps shining
    in the dark,
and darkness has never
    put it out.[a]
(A) God sent a man named John,
who came to tell
    about the light
and to lead all people
    to have faith.
John wasn't this light.
He came only to tell
    about the light.

The true light that shines
on everyone
    was coming into the world.
